有人能告诉我如何按字母顺序排列我放在 BCC 字段中的电子邮件地址吗?我已向大量人员发送了一封电子邮件,这些邮件都是我从数据库中导出的。我需要按字母顺序排列这些邮件,以便我可以找到个人并检查是否有重复。我在任何地方都看不到此选项。非常感谢。
答案1
您确实不应该手动完成,尤其是因为无论如何您都需要排序工具。那么为什么不更进一步,使用一些动态语言中的简单脚本来完成这项工作呢?
嗯,考虑到这一点,对你来说最容易使用的应该是 JavaScript,因为它内置在几乎所有的浏览器中,不需要任何额外的安装,所以我只需要编写了一个快速脚本来清理逗号分隔字符串中的重复条目,并将其上传到 jsFiddle<---- 单击这个闪亮的链接,将整个 Bcc:行复制/粘贴到“逗号分隔的地址列表”提示中,然后从“复制/粘贴唯一结果”中复制/粘贴结果。
当然,这将清除所有以逗号分隔的重复列表,而不仅仅是电子邮件地址。这里还有此脚本的副本,打包成一行,用于保存和用作书签内容(如果您在其前面加上 )javascript:
。
var cs = prompt("Comma-separated list:"); var separated = cs.split(/\s*,\s*/); var uniq = {}; var uniq_list = []; for (var idx = 0; idx < separated.length; idx++) { if (!uniq[separated[idx]]){ uniq[separated[idx]] = 1; uniq_list.push(separated[idx]) }; }; prompt("Copy/paste unique results:", uniq_list.join(', '))
答案2
有一个关于如何使用 Excel 进行排序的精彩教程
首先,复制整个数据,然后粘贴到 Excel 中的新工作簿中。
选择单元格,然后选择:数据到单元格选项,并选择','作为分隔符。
教程如下:http://www.contextures.com/xlSort01.html
高血压